World War II veteran and parishioner of St Bernadette’s Parish, Castle Hill, Dennis Davis, has celebrated his 100th birthday.
With the easing of restrictions surrounding the COVID-19 pandemic, Dennis was able to celebrate his centenary with his two daughters and his parish community during the 7am Mass on Sunday 14 June in Castle Hill.
Fr Fernando Montano, parish priest, presented Dennis with a Papal Blessing following Mass, which was organised by Dennis’ daughters.
Dennis, who was born in Ealing, London, in 1920, moved to Australia with his family in 1938, aged 17.
